Victor Wembanyama: A Rising Star in the NBA

Victor Wembanyama has made an indelible mark on the NBA landscape from the onset of his career, displaying a blend of skill, athleticism, and basketball IQ that has left fans, analysts, and fellow players in awe. His statistics, impressive by any measure, barely scratch the surface in capturing the totality of his impact on the court. Indeed, Wembanyama's all-around brilliance has not gone unnoticed by NBA veterans, who have lavished praise on the young star, recognizing in him the makings of a generational talent.

Such is the level of his performances that many observers now count Wembanyama among the top 15 players in the league — a testament to his phenomenal impact despite his fledgling career. This high regard is further justified by his achievements and performances, which strongly advocate for his inclusion in the prestigious All-NBA team.

Wembanyama's statistical prowess spans multiple categories, showcasing his versatility as he dominates as both a commanding big man and an elite guard. His achievements include becoming the first player since the legendary Shaquille O'Neal in 2000 to average at least 20 points, 10 rebounds, three assists, and three blocks per game. Furthermore, just 51 games into his career, Wembanyama notched a 5x5 game, underlining his all-around capabilities and putting him in an elite group of players capable of such a feat.

Endorsements from NBA Elite

The acclaim for Wembanyama isn't just limited to statistical analyses or the eye test; it comes straight from the mouths of NBA royalty. Draymond Green, a defensive stalwart and multi-time champion, has declared Wembanyama to be among the 20 best players in the league. Meanwhile, Kyrie Irving, known for his dazzling playmaking and scoring ability, has tapped Wembanyama as a legitimate contender for the Defensive Player of the Year (DPOY) award. Perhaps most tellingly, LeBron James — arguably one of the greatest basketball players of all time — has said of Wembanyama, "he doesn’t have a ceiling," suggesting that the young star's potential is limitless.

Such high praise from players of this caliber not only underscores Wembanyama's nascent but exploding impact on the league but also heralds him as a beacon for the future of basketball. These endorsements, coupled with his on-court achievements, serve to paint a picture of a player who is not simply riding a wave of hype but is actively contributing to his team's fortunes and reshaping the contours of what is possible on a basketball court.
